- The distance between Morrison, Il, Usa and Esquel, Argentina is approximately 9,609 km or 5,971 mi.
- To reach Morrison, Il in this distance one would set out from Esquel bearing 346.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Morrison, Il bearing 346.3° or NNW .
- Morrison, Il has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Esquel has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- Morrison, Il is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Esquel is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 0.2 °C (0.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.9 °C (32.2°F) more in Morrison, Il.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 432.4 mm (17 in) more which is equivalent to 432.4 l/m² (10.61 US gal/ft²) or 4,324,000 l/ha (462,264 US gal/ac) more. About 1 6/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.8° higher in Morrison, Il than in Esquel.
